Detailed Description
An AZTA Forensic Engineering Site Inspection provides immediate, on-site verbal advice from a qualified structural engineer. It is the perfect solution when you need rapid, expert guidance to understand a potential structural issue without the immediate requirement for a formal written report.
You may need this service if you have noticed a new crack, leak, or sign of movement and need a quick professional opinion on its severity. You are in the early stages of a property dispute and require preliminary expert guidance. You are a contractor or builder who has encountered an unexpected structural issue on-site. Or you are considering a renovation and need to understand the structural implications before committing to a full design process.
